Dr. Vivian Charneco is a psychiatrist practicing in Kissimmee, FL. Dr. Charneco is a medical doctor specializing in the care of mental health patients. As a psychiatrist, Dr. Charneco diagnoses and treats mental illnesses. Dr. Charneco may treat patients through a variety of methods including medications, psychotherapy or talk therapy, psychosocial interventions and more, depending on each individual case. Different medications that a psychiatrist might prescribe include antidepressants, antipsychotic mediations, mood stabilizers, stimulants, sedatives and hypnotics. Dr. Charneco treats conditions like depression, anxiety, OCD, eating disorders, bipolar disorders, personality disorders, insomnia, ADD and other mental illnesses.

Get to know Psychiatrist Dr. Vivian Charneco, who serves patients in Kissimmee, Florida.

Dr. Charneco is a board-certified child, adolescent, and adult psychiatrist with over 25 years of experience treating mental health and behavioral conditions. This experience led her to start Mindful Behavioral Healthcare in Kissimmee, with the mission to provide innovative and comprehensive psychiatric mental health and related services to patients of all ages through a holistic approach. She offers traditional psychiatric treatment and other alternative techniques to promote wellness to all by integrating mind, body, and spirit. Her goal is to create a professional, supportive, and dignified environment that will facilitate an open expression of ideas, feelings, and thoughts by providing assessment, treatment, education, and training.

After earning her medical degree from Ponce Health Sciences University in Puerto Rico, Dr. Charneco relocated to the United States to complete her residency in child & adolescent psychiatry and her fellowship in child, adolescent, and adult psychiatry at Thomas Jefferson University Hospital in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. She also received training in psychoanalysis at the Philadelphia Psychoanalytic Institute.

She then became board-certified in child & adolescent psychiatry by the American Board of Psychiatry and Neurology (ABPN). The ABPN is a not-for-profit corporation dedicated to promoting high quality patient care for the public through the initial and continuing certification of psychiatrists and neurologists.

Psychiatry is the medical specialty devoted to diagnosing, preventing, and treating mental disorders. These include various maladaptations related to mood, behavior, cognition, and perceptions. Psychiatrists analyze and evaluate patient data and test or examination findings to diagnose the nature and extent of mental disorder. They design individualized care plans using a variety of treatments, as well as may collaborate with physicians, psychologists, social workers, psychiatric nurses or other professionals to discuss treatment plans and progress. Having held different professional roles throughout her career at several settings, Dr. Charneco has applied and improved her knowledge in adult, adolescent, and adult psychiatry.

In addition to English, she speaks Spanish. In order to remain up to date in her field, she is a member of the American Psychiatric Association, the Florida Psychiatric Society, and the PanAmerican Medical Association.
